Summary of the comparison
Alresford Primary School and Broomgrove Infant School are primary schools in Colchester.
Alresford Primary School scores 58 out of 100 (grade C, average) and Broomgrove Infant School scores 66 out of 100 (grade C, average). Broomgrove Infant School is ahead on our composite score.
Alresford Primary School was judged Good and Broomgrove Infant School was judged Good.
The share of pupils meeting the expected standard at Key Stage 2 has fallen at Alresford Primary School (81.0% in 2022-23, 58.0% in 2024-25).
